Output 621b8fe117f1f2416a355731d2770066f60bc3dd1f51604c2553507776eceb77:0

value
1098726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18500c6c786ecc4fb85eabeb723f5f94a2afe6bf OP_EQUAL
address
33ua31weuTYzyGc9qDacXKsVLDgejc5RVK
transaction
621b8fe117f1f2416a355731d2770066f60bc3dd1f51604c2553507776eceb77
spent
true